We got a Rotty/Staffy cross from a rescue centre. He was 18 months old and had spent nearly all his life there. He came with 2 A4 sheets of behavioural notes, all bad, stating he probably could not be social with other dogs and strangers. Once we got him home the changes were immediate and after three months he is the perfect dog - he loves getting a fuss off everyone in the pub and is presently on my daughters bed having a cuddle (along with our other dog).
Trust me, if he can change beyond recognition and be so happy, I'm sure you'll have no trouble with your pup. Strong guidance and love is all they need.
